mahara-contributors team mailing list archive
  
  - 
     mahara-contributors team mahara-contributors team
- 
    Mailing list archive
  
- 
    Message #50215
  
 [Bug 1797294] A change has been merged
  
Reviewed:  https://reviews.mahara.org/9217
Committed: https://git.mahara.org/mahara/mahara/commit/2c7e98c27b261010d366330134f7ad487a2f7091
Submitter: Robert Lyon (robertl@xxxxxxxxxxxxxxx)
Branch:    master
commit 2c7e98c27b261010d366330134f7ad487a2f7091
Author: Cecilia Vela Gurovic <ceciliavg@xxxxxxxxxxxxxxx>
Date:   Fri Oct 12 11:12:36 2018 +1300
Bug 1797294: Group admin has access to reported page
behatnotneeded
Change-Id: I62bd89b3dd63eac0fd6564cfc7eb2ac9b350286c
-- 
You received this bug notification because you are a member of Mahara
Contributors, which is subscribed to Mahara.
Matching subscriptions: Subscription for all Mahara Contributors -- please ask on #mahara-dev or mahara.org forum before editing or unsubscribing it!
https://bugs.launchpad.net/bugs/1797294
Title:
  Group admin loses access to page reported objectionable
Status in Mahara:
  Fix Committed
Bug description:
  A group admin of a page marked objectionable by the site admin is
  unable to access the page to fix the objectionable content.
  Steps to reproduce:
  I have a site admin and 3 users.
  User B creates a group page and adds some content.
  User B shares the page publicly.
  User A is a member of the group and reports content on the page as objectionable.
  The site admin marks the content as 'Still objectionable' and removes access to the page.
  Expected outcome:
  The Group admin (aka User B) can access the page and fix the objectionable content.
  Users A and C see an Access denied message.
  Site admin sees the content and has the option to mark it Still objectionable or Not objectionable
  Actual outcome:
  Users A, B and C see an Access denied message, so it is not possible for the Group admin to fix the content on the page.
  Site admin sees the content and has the option to mark it Still objectionable or Not objectionable
To manage notifications about this bug go to:
https://bugs.launchpad.net/mahara/+bug/1797294/+subscriptions
References